Verdict

The Canon RF 15-30mm f/4.5-6.3 IS STM is a compact, full-frame ultra-wide-angle zoom lens featuring a 13-element optical design with two UD elements and one aspherical element to ensure sharp imagery. Key characteristics include an STM stepping motor for quiet autofocus, a 5.5-stop optical image stabilizer (expandable to 7 stops with coordinated IBIS), and a versatile 0.52x maximum magnification in manual focus at 15mm. Its primary pros are its lightweight 390g build, affordable entry-level pricing, and 67mm front filter thread, making it ideal for travel, vlogging, and architecture. However, cons include a relatively narrow and variable aperture of f/4.5-6.3, a lack of weather sealing, and noticeable barrel distortion at the 15mm end that relies on digital correction.

What customers like about Canon RF 15 30mm F4 5 6 3 IS STM?

  • Affordable and budget-friendly price point for full-frame wide-angle
  • Extremely lightweight (390g) and compact for travel and backpacking
  • Effective 5.5-stop optical image stabilization (up to 7.0 stops with coordinated IBIS)
  • Fast, quiet, and smooth STM autofocus performance, particularly for video
  • Good center sharpness and reliable image quality for its class
  • Unique close-focusing macro capabilities (0.52x magnification at 15mm in MF)

What customers dislike about Canon RF 15 30mm F4 5 6 3 IS STM?

  • Narrow variable aperture (f/4.5-6.3) limits low-light use and depth-of-field control
  • Lacks weather protection/sealing against dust and moisture
  • Strong wide-end barrel distortion and lateral chromatic aberration requiring software correction
  • Shared focus and control ring can be less convenient for manual adjustments
  • Struggles with ghosting and flare in backlit scenes with the sun in-frame
  • Lens hood and pouch are not included (sold as optional extras)
